Will Sasso
b. May 24, 1975 in Lardner, British Columbia

William Sasso grew up respecting comedy of all styles, thanks in part to an unhealthy relationship with the family television that began when Will was around two or three. With his mind consequently bent, Sasso decided at an early age to become an actor. At the age of fifteen he landed his first agent and quickly began booking roles in television and film. Before moving from Vancouver to Los Angeles, Sasso starred for five seasons as the quirky teen, "Derek Wakaluk" on the award-winning Canadian dramatic series Madison allowing him to hone his acting and improvisational skills as well as providing him with enough money to buy a television of his own. He then starred for five seasons on the FOX Network's hit sketch comedy series MADtv giving TV viewers a reason to stay up late with characters like the accident-prone handyman "Paul Timberman" and offbeat impressions of Bill Clinton, Kenny Rogers, Arnold Schwarzenegger, Steven Segal and Randy Newman. After a successful tenure with the show beginning in 1997, Sasso decided to leave the late-night staple in 2002, eager to explore the next stage of his career, which included being a series regular on NBC's Less Than Perfect and guest appearances on HBO's Entourage. More recently, Sasso produced and starred in his production company's first feature For Christ's Sake. Sassos plays the role of Curly in the feature The Three Stooges, opening April 13, 2012.
